I know EasyMobile have a few 'hidden' charges like charging you to top up, unless you have the automatic topup, but at the moment their call charges are pretty good.

https://www.easymobile.com/selfcare/servlet/Login

Signing up with easyMobile costs £5 with a non-refundable £5 bonus, giving you a total of £10 airtime for only £5!

For just £5 you can have:
A new mobile number or your old one moved from your current mobile operator
A SIM card
£10 worth of air time
Free delivery

Currently for your £5, you get £10 credit, and with calls at 6p/min and texts 2p each, this would work out at 3/min for calls and texts for 1p for your £5.
